BLAST IN MINE Man badly hurt
WESTPORT. Feb 5 A West port contractor wa< rushed to Buller Hospital late this afternoon alter an explosion in the private coal mine at Charleston He is ■William McLoughlan, aged 154. Mr McLoughlan suffeted the tnluries when a stick of (gelignite he had set exploded (while he was near the coal face. A spokesman al the Bullet Hospital said tonight that Mr .McLoughlan suffered eye tn ‘juries, and it was suspected .that coal pellets were lodged (in his body. His condition is fair. Mr McLoughlan will be flown to the Christchurch Public Hospital tomorrow
